About the Business
Quilter Cheviot has been the wealth manager of choice for individuals and families for over 250 years. Today, it is one of the UK’s largest wealth management firms, offering expert discretionary investment management and financial advice through our sister company, Quilter Cheviot Financial Planning. We provide a highly personalised service to private clients, charities, trustees, and professional partners. Quilter Cheviot has a presence throughout the UK, Ireland, and the Channel Islands.
We are part of Quilter plc, a leading provider of advice, investment platforms, multi-asset investment solutions, and discretionary fund management. Quilter plc is listed on the London and Johannesburg stock exchanges and manages over £119.4 billion of client investments (as of December 2024).

The responsibilities include:
1. Providing in-depth reports and analysis to Advisers to enable them to present recommendations to clients.
2. Liaising with Advisers to determine the most appropriate recommendations for clients’ financial planning.
3. Determining the most suitable solutions and recommendations based on information provided by the Adviser to meet the clients’ needs.
4. Deciding the best way to present reports, ensuring they contain all necessary information.
5. Completing all work within required timescales and standards.
6. Understanding Quilter’s Treating Customers Fairly (TCF) philosophy and your role within this.
7. Ensuring customers are treated fairly, highlighting any concerns.
8. Keeping TCF knowledge up to date through provided training.
9. Providing Paraplanning services to Financial Advisers within FCA Regulations.
